What is the primary purpose of traffic signs in general?

Explanation:
The primary purpose of traffic signs is to ensure the safety and regulation of traffic. Traffic signs communicate essential information to drivers and pedestrians, helping to manage the flow of traffic and reduce the risk of accidents. They provide instructions, warnings, and guidance that are crucial for safe navigation on the roads. For instance, stop signs and yield signs regulate traffic at intersections to prevent collisions, while warning signs alert drivers to potential hazards such as sharp turns or pedestrians. While providing directions, informing about road conditions, and indicating parking zones are certainly important functions of certain traffic signs, these are more specific roles and do not encompass the overall intent of all traffic signage. The overarching goal remains focused on maintaining safety and ensuring that all road users follow established rules and regulations.
